What does my cholesterol have to do with my brain?
More than we used to think. The same small blood vessels we protect in the heart are the ones carrying blood to the brain. Blood pressure, lipids, and blood sugar have been treated for decades as heart numbers, but injury to those vessels shows up in the brain as well.

What did the Lund University study actually find?
Researchers at Lund University in Sweden followed roughly 500 adults with no memory problems, average age about 65, for four years with repeat brain scans. Smoking, cardiovascular disease, high blood lipids, and high blood pressure all tracked with injury to the brain’s small vessels and with white matter changes accumulating faster.
They wanted to know which of our risk factors leave marks on the brain, and what kind of marks they leave. The answer was clearer than I expected.
White matter is the wiring. It is the bundles of fibers that let one part of your brain talk to another, and it runs on a network of very small blood vessels.
Injure those vessels quietly, year after year, and the wiring frays. A good deal of what we casually call cognitive decline is that fraying.
Does treating my blood pressure protect my memory?
We cannot say that yet, and I will hold the science honestly. This was four years, in people who were still cognitively healthy, and it does not prove that treating blood pressure protects memory. But the risk factors leaving marks were the ones we already know how to measure and already know how to move.
The researchers concluded that working on vascular and metabolic risk may reduce the combined burden of several kinds of brain injury at once.
The estimate carried alongside their work is that close to half of dementia cases may be tied to risks we can change. That is not a small thing. It means a large part of what people fear most is, at least in part, negotiable.
Which numbers should I be checking early?
The most modifiable ones: cholesterol, early insulin resistance, and blood pressure. The point is to look for them while they are still quiet and still very movable, rather than waiting for them to announce themselves. Then build real coaching around the four things that actually move them.
Those four are nutrition, sleep, stress, and physical activity. None of them are new, and that is rather the point.
